Transaction 86a202f5d730f34134ab8d4fcb8e68b0e869f7159fd0a5f5a15da25050289916

1 Input
2 Outputs
  • 86a202f5d730f34134ab8d4fcb8e68b0e869f7159fd0a5f5a15da25050289916:0
  • value  1370
    address  1JKJWQZHvySywGpG2o1x23aiSZsJ9XTSDr
  • 86a202f5d730f34134ab8d4fcb8e68b0e869f7159fd0a5f5a15da25050289916:1
  • value  500000
    address  1HbQuXHpuSwbz7ppSRP46LTCZVHNFcgCbY